Portable heat sealing machine for film-covered greenhouse shed quilt
A greenhouse and portable technology, which is applied in the field of portable polyethylene film heat sealing machine, can solve the problems such as thermal insulation of compound polyethylene film greenhouses cannot be heat-sealed and bonded, so as to improve the heat preservation effect and overall service life, firmly weld and reduce labor intensity. Embodiment 1
[0052] Located in the Sunlight Greenhouse of Beijing Jinliuhuan Agricultural Park, Nanshao Town, Changping District, Beijing, the shed is 50m long from east to west, and 34 pieces of film-coated rubber and plastic quilts with a width of 1.5m are installed and used. Each quilt is bonded with adhesive tape. Embodiment 2
[0054] Located in the Beijing Fangshan Agricultural Science Institute Base in Shilou Town, Fangshan District, Beijing, the solar greenhouse in the park is covered with rubber and plastic insulation quilts, and the joints between the shed and quilt blocks are glued with adhesive tape. Degumming and cracking successively. The film-coated greenhouse quilt of Embodiment 1 of the present invention is adopted to cooperate with the polyethylene film heat-sealing belt 16 with a thickness of 0.18 mm and a width of 100 mm to carry out heat-sealing and bonding between the shed quilt blocks, and water is poured and torn at the heat-sealing place. In the experiment, there is no desoldering or cracking problem at the heat-sealed part, and the welding is firm. Compared with the greenhouse with the tape-bonded canopy quilt, the heat-sealed and bonded canopy quilt greenhouse of the present invention can increase the minimum temperature by about 2°C.
Embodiment 3
[0056] Located in Zhongguancun Science Farm in Haidian District, Beijing, shortly after the shed was purchased, installed and used, the Oxford cloth surface of the shed was damaged, resulting in the exposure of the black cotton core material. In October 2017, the black-heart cotton-adhesive Oxford cloth sheds for the solar greenhouses in the park were replaced. The newly replaced sheds were rubber-plastic covered sheds, and the surface and core materials were non-absorbent materials. The film-covered greenhouse using the embodiment 1 of the present invention is heat-sealed and welded by a portable heat-sealing machine with a polyethylene film heat-sealing belt 16 with a thickness of 0.18 mm and a width of 100 mm identical to that of embodiment 1. The heat-sealing place is tightly bonded and firmly observed. 1 month, no cracks at any seams.
